Agenda Item
Discuss the disposal of Household Hazardous Waste.
Background
Upon request from many constituents Commissioner Birkman has been looking into options for citizens in the unincorporated areas of the county to participate in a program that would offer Household Hazardous Waste Collection. Our office has been working with the City of Round Rock and they are willing to discuss working with Williamson County on a joint Household Hazardous Waste Day. (HHW Day) This would involve Williamson County entering into an Interlocal Agreement with the City of Round Rock.
Round Rock currently has a permanent collection facility located on Deepwood Drive. Only residential HHW is accepted. Participants in the program would also be eligible to use the city recycling facility and the city HHW reuse program. The cost would be issued on a per participant basis and would be determined by the City of Round Rock’s actual costs to provide the service. The cost would then be reviewed at least annually. Citizen participation would be managed via a voucher system. (see attached)
**Please note the cost on the memo from the City of Round Rock is approximate figures.
Williamson County’s last countywide Household Hazardous Waste Collection Day was held in November of 2006. They serviced approximately 550 car loads at a cost of approximately $54,000.
